Natural Habitat Explained\u003c\/h2\u003e\n\u003cp\u003e\u003cem\u003eIndostomus paradoxus\u003c\/em\u003e comes from Southeast Asia, with records from Myanmar, Thailand, and Cambodia. In the wild, it is associated with slow-moving, shallow waters rich in leaf litter, submerged roots, fine plants, and quiet margins where tiny invertebrates are abundant. Rather than occupying open river channels, it is more often linked with sheltered backwaters, ditches, floodplain pools, and heavily vegetated edges. That makes it very different from many small river fish species that rely on stronger current and open swimming space.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eThe natural habitat of this species explains nearly every part of its care. It is built for precision feeding, not speed. It stalks tiny prey such as microcrustaceans, newly hatched aquatic larvae, and other minute live foods. This is one reason many aquarists searching \u003cstrong\u003eaquarium fish online UK\u003c\/strong\u003e or \u003cstrong\u003ebuy aquarium fish online UK\u003c\/strong\u003e appreciate a proper care guide before ordering.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\n\u003cdiv class=\"spec-grid\"\u003e\n  \u003cdiv class=\"spec-card\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"spec-value\"\u003e24-28°C\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"spec-label\"\u003eTemperature\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n  \u003cdiv class=\"spec-card\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"spec-value\"\u003e6.5-7.5\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"spec-label\"\u003epH\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n  \u003cdiv class=\"spec-card\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"spec-value\"\u003e2-10 dGH\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"spec-label\"\u003eHardness\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n  \u003cdiv class=\"spec-card\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"spec-value\"\u003e20L min\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"spec-label\"\u003eTank Size\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\n\u003ch3\u003eFiltration\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eThe \u003cstrong\u003eindostomus paradoxus nano planted aquarium fish rare 2-3cm filtration needs\u003c\/strong\u003e are simple: clean, oxygenated water with very gentle flow. A small air-driven sponge filter is often ideal because it protects tiny fish and live foods from being sucked in, while also supporting infusoria and biofilm. Strong hang-on filters and powerheads can stress the fish and make feeding difficult. If you are looking for an \u003cstrong\u003eindostomus paradoxus nano planted aquarium fish rare 2-3cm feeding guide\u003c\/strong\u003e, the most important lesson is size: food must be very small and slow-moving enough for the fish to target accurately.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\n\u003ch3\u003eStaple Foods\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eThe best staples include microworms, walter worms, baby brine shrimp, and other suitably tiny live foods. Newly hatched Artemia are especially useful because they trigger a strong feeding response. Some fish will take frozen cyclops or finely rinsed frozen baby brine shrimp, but live feeding remains the gold standard for long-term success. Males and females are not dramatically different, so observations of body fullness and repeated pairing are often more helpful than relying solely on \u003cstrong\u003eindostomus paradoxus nano planted aquarium fish rare 2-3cm male vs female\u003c\/strong\u003e appearance.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\n\u003ch3\u003eEgg Care and Hatching\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eEggs are usually deposited among fine plants or moss. Adults may need to be removed if predation is suspected. Gentle aeration and very stable water quality are important. Because the species is so small, eggs and fry are easy to overlook. This is one reason records of home breeding are less common than for guppies or tetras.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\n\u003ch3\u003eFry Care and Growth\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eFry require extremely small foods at first, such as infusoria and the tiniest live cultures, followed by microworms and baby brine shrimp as they grow. Growth is slow, and losses often occur if food particle size is too large.
